Roop使用虚拟摄像头实时换脸,支持各种社交软件。附最新安装问题详解。

Поделиться
HTML-код
  • Опубликовано: 24 дек 2024

Комментарии • 116

  • @baoyuzhang8786
    @baoyuzhang8786 11 месяцев назад

    都是精华呀

  • @李先生-n9j
    @李先生-n9j 11 месяцев назад +1

    请教老师,怎么保存换脸后的视频或者图片呢?

  • @youtube-gtr
    @youtube-gtr Год назад

    老師您好,在youtube上的視頻解說,總感覺您的最清晰易懂,可以麻煩您有空看一下 Hillobar rope 這個開源程序,是不是也可以做系列的教程呢?

    • @AIDiscovery2045
      @AIDiscovery2045  Год назад

      rope我尝试安装使用过,bug还很多,等等版本稳定了

    • @youtube-gtr
      @youtube-gtr Год назад

      效果比較差,常常會閃爍,不過,有mask可用,就是一些參數搞不定,靜候老師的講解。

    • @bang40com
      @bang40com Год назад

      哥,为什么我到最后一步一直是提示这个代码呢,不管是GPU还是CPU运行,都是这个
      (venv) E:\AI
      oop>python run.py --execution-provider cuda
      Traceback (most recent call last):
      File "E:\AI
      oop
      un.py", line 6, in
      core.run()
      File "E:\AI
      oop
      oop\core.py", line 213, in run
      if not frame_processor.pre_check():
      File "E:\AI
      oop
      oop\processors\frame\face_swapper.py", line 37, in pre_check
      conditional_download(download_directory_path, ['huggingface.co/deepinsight/inswapper/resolve/main/inswapper_128.onnx'])
      File "E:\AI
      oop
      oop\utilities.py", line 142, in conditional_download
      request = urllib.request.urlopen(url) # type: ignore[attr-defined]
      File "C:\Users\Administrator\AppData\Local\Programs\Python\Python310\lib\urllib
      equest.py", line 216, in urlopen
      return opener.open(url, data, timeout)
      File "C:\Users\Administrator\AppData\Local\Programs\Python\Python310\lib\urllib
      equest.py", line 525, in open
      response = meth(req, response)
      File "C:\Users\Administrator\AppData\Local\Programs\Python\Python310\lib\urllib
      equest.py", line 634, in http_response
      response = self.parent.error(
      File "C:\Users\Administrator\AppData\Local\Programs\Python\Python310\lib\urllib
      equest.py", line 563, in error
      return self._call_chain(*args)
      File "C:\Users\Administrator\AppData\Local\Programs\Python\Python310\lib\urllib
      equest.py", line 496, in _call_chain
      result = func(*args)
      File "C:\Users\Administrator\AppData\Local\Programs\Python\Python310\lib\urllib
      equest.py", line 643, in http_error_default
      raise HTTPError(req.full_url, code, msg, hdrs, fp)
      urllib.error.HTTPError: HTTP Error 401: Unauthorized@@AIDiscovery2045

  • @yyyguo459
    @yyyguo459 10 месяцев назад

    老师,为什么我运行“call venv\Scripts\activate. bat”的时候是提示“系统找不到指定的文件。”跟着视频重装了,也换了电脑都显示这个,我目录里看到有这文件,直接拉也爆同样错误

    • @AIDiscovery2045
      @AIDiscovery2045  10 месяцев назад

      可能是命令窗口的当前目录不对;你用dir 指令显示下有没有venv文件夹

    • @yyyguo459
      @yyyguo459 10 месяцев назад

      dir显示有venv文件夹,命令行位置是没错的。不知道为什么就是不行,我直接把BAT的内容复制到命令行,也显示找不到指定文件。不知道为什么@@AIDiscovery2045

  • @ChefLiManman
    @ChefLiManman 6 месяцев назад

    为什么我桌面版的whatsapp 可以发文字,但就是没法打语音和视频呢?我看你电脑都可以打开

  • @兰瑟斯洛特
    @兰瑟斯洛特 11 месяцев назад

    老师你好,我已经能正常操作了;请问如果卸载的话应该怎么样操作呢?因为是cmd下载的 我不知道该去哪里清理文件。十分感谢解答

    • @AIDiscovery2045
      @AIDiscovery2045  11 месяцев назад

      直接删除目录即可,python程序不会写注册表;其他应用程序如python,visual studio 2022等这些,可能通过系统【应用和功能】卸载

    • @兰瑟斯洛特
      @兰瑟斯洛特 11 месяцев назад

      @@AIDiscovery2045 谢谢大佬

  • @smolpawpaw
    @smolpawpaw Год назад

    您好,感谢教程,有个问题请教您,我的roop部署环境在windows服务器中,我本地笔记本用共享桌面链接windows服务器。roop启动ui-live的话,可否使用我笔记本的摄像头?目前启动报错,应该是找不到摄像头。但是在服务器上启动微信视频,就会找我到我笔记本的摄像头,谢谢!

    • @AIDiscovery2045
      @AIDiscovery2045  Год назад

      UI-LIVE代码里找的是运行roop机器的摄像头

    • @smolpawpaw
      @smolpawpaw Год назад

      是否可以修改代码,找远程的摄像头?老师您除了telegram还用别的通讯软件吗?@@AIDiscovery2045

  • @milkymiu3805
    @milkymiu3805 Год назад

    感谢老师,按你的教程实现了。想请问现在 intel mac 是否没法显卡加速了?
    官方命令 pip uninstall onnxruntime onnxruntime-coreml
    pip install onnxruntime-coreml==1.13.1,
    命令行报错没法安装,google了下 onnxruntime-coreml 也找不到怎么安装,但我看到 onnxruntime 1.13.1 更新说明 adds support for CoreML backend. 在想是否两者整合一起了?所以装了 onnxruntime 1.13.1。可是 --execution-provider coreml 会报错,提示后面只能跟 cpu. 求助老师🙏

    • @milkymiu3805
      @milkymiu3805 Год назад

      我的是 2015 mbp,intel核显,是否amd显卡的才行?

    • @AIDiscovery2045
      @AIDiscovery2045  Год назад

      1.3.2版本好像不支持了;其实老显卡即使加速了也跟使用cpu速度差不多,可以不考虑

    • @milkymiu3805
      @milkymiu3805 Год назад

      @@AIDiscovery2045 👌另一疑惑是,按你的批量方法一帧一图,测试400多张时,多数图片都没有换脸,7张时有1张没换,我再把这一张图延迟到几帧,又成功了。
      但尝试开启开启改善脸部跳闪后,就避免了有图漏掉换脸的问题,可是这样耗费资源时间多吗?还是有其他方式避免上述问题?🙏

    • @AIDiscovery2045
      @AIDiscovery2045  Год назад

      @@milkymiu3805 可能跟图片有关

  • @X-im6un
    @X-im6un 8 месяцев назад

    老师,请教一下增加的其它模型pth怎么调用?

    • @AIDiscovery2045
      @AIDiscovery2045  8 месяцев назад

      这个就复杂,需要自己定制代码了

  • @王宇-w4l
    @王宇-w4l Год назад

    老师,这个问题怎么解决
    (venv) D:
    oop-1.3.2>python run.py --execution-provider cuda
    Traceback (most recent call last):
    File "D:
    oop-1.3.2
    un.py", line 3, in
    from roop import core
    File "D:
    oop-1.3.2
    oop\core.py", line 16, in
    import onnxruntime
    ModuleNotFoundError: No module named 'onnxruntime

    • @mikechen8065
      @mikechen8065 9 месяцев назад

      碰到的问题跟你一模一样
      始终无法解决

  • @刘凯-d5e
    @刘凯-d5e Год назад

    请问老师,没有独立显卡可以玩这个吗?因为这么好的教程,自己不试试太可惜了

    • @AIDiscovery2045
      @AIDiscovery2045  Год назад

      没独显跑不动,并且最好还要英伟达显卡,建议6G显存

    • @刘凯-d5e
      @刘凯-d5e Год назад

      @@AIDiscovery2045
      老师,为什么我的ROOP的主程序是1.3.2的版本,并且没有LIVE这个视频换脸的选项呢?是不是要下载1.3.1的版本才有?哪里可以下载呢?

    • @AIDiscovery2045
      @AIDiscovery2045  Год назад

      @@刘凯-d5e live文件的功能不是官方自带,我自己改造的

  • @jianshengsun407
    @jianshengsun407 5 месяцев назад

    mac怎么使用实时换脸呢,我用live那个文件启动不了macos的摄像头

  • @xichen-iq3hd
    @xichen-iq3hd 5 месяцев назад

    老师,你好,安装依赖那步要下载多久呀,我下了2个多小时都没下成功,一直在2.6G那里来回下载。而且消耗了我快50G的容量

    • @AIDiscovery2045
      @AIDiscovery2045  5 месяцев назад

      看最新一期,有解决办法。浪费这么多流量了😀

    • @xichen-iq3hd
      @xichen-iq3hd 5 месяцев назад

      @@AIDiscovery2045 额,我不知道哪一期。我以为这期是最新的。有链接或者名称嘛

    • @AIDiscovery2045
      @AIDiscovery2045  5 месяцев назад

      @@xichen-iq3hd ruclips.net/video/hmlxh5hHm7U/видео.html

    • @xichen-iq3hd
      @xichen-iq3hd 5 месяцев назад

      @@AIDiscovery2045 谢谢

    • @xichen-iq3hd
      @xichen-iq3hd 5 месяцев назад

      @@AIDiscovery2045 老师,最后一步live启动那个bat是在哪里下载呀。按照视频我全部装好了,就差启动

  • @Wl878
    @Wl878 5 месяцев назад

    请问现在1.3.2是不是没有live的按钮了?谢谢

    • @AIDiscovery2045
      @AIDiscovery2045  5 месяцев назад

      live按钮是我写的功能,你要单独下载一个文件。看视频下方说明

  • @PG0ne
    @PG0ne 7 месяцев назад

    AttributeError: 'NoneType' object has no attribute 'normed_embedding'
    老师 所有步骤都照做了 最后提示这个错误,请问怎么解决,谢谢🥰

    • @AIDiscovery2045
      @AIDiscovery2045  7 месяцев назад

      这个错误信息太普遍,推测不出什么原因。详细描述下做的哪步操作出现这个错误

  • @maijia-u2o
    @maijia-u2o Год назад

    老师,C:\Users\用户名\AppData\Local\Programs\Python\Python310\python.exe: can't open file 'D:\\AI\
    oopAI\
    un.py': [Errno 2] No such file or directory,怎么解决?

    • @AIDiscovery2045
      @AIDiscovery2045  Год назад

      好像是目录不对,你看看roopA目录下有没有run.py文件,应该是在roopAI
      oop 目录里;如果不是这个原因,那可能是python安装的问题,有没有加入到系统环境变量。另外 执行指令前,要先激活虚拟环境。call venv\scripts\activate.bat

    • @maijia-u2o
      @maijia-u2o Год назад

      @@AIDiscovery2045 老师说的没错,确实是目录搞错了,后来我也发现了,已经解决。佩服老师,谢谢!

  • @叶秋-i8r
    @叶秋-i8r 5 месяцев назад

    你好,请问whatsapp使用wecam显示摄像头不可使用如何解决

  • @yanwang1274
    @yanwang1274 Год назад

    大佬,我一步步做到最后,都能运行了,我选了图片和目标视频,也出现预览窗口,但程序并没有执行换脸,还是原来的视频,用摄像头也一样,依然是我自己,这是什么问题。。。?

    • @AIDiscovery2045
      @AIDiscovery2045  Год назад

      看下命令窗口有没有报错提示

    • @yanwang1274
      @yanwang1274 Год назад

      @@AIDiscovery2045 窗口是一堆运行码和参数,最后一行是set det-size(640*640)。没看到有error的字母

    • @yanwang1274
      @yanwang1274 Год назад

      @@AIDiscovery2045 我用的是 Python 3.10.9 这个会不会有问题?

  • @mm2242ww
    @mm2242ww Год назад +2

    有沒有辦法用手機攝像頭直接顯示變臉…………

    • @老三-n4k
      @老三-n4k 4 месяца назад

      還是要連接電腦的

  • @陈宏斌-q3c
    @陈宏斌-q3c Год назад

    高清模型如何下载?每次运行,都要执行一次全部命令吗?

  • @xgs-qr1ii
    @xgs-qr1ii Год назад

    我控制台提示AttributeError: 'NoneType' object has no attribute 'shape',每一步都是按照教的做的,我这是成功了吗?能不能分享下素材?

    • @AIDiscovery2045
      @AIDiscovery2045  Год назад

      这个视频里提到了安装前是需要先安装roop依赖环境。可以参考以前的依赖环境安装演示。这个错误提示应该是没有找到ffmpeg

    • @xgs-qr1ii
      @xgs-qr1ii Год назад

      ​@@AIDiscovery2045 但是我的ffmpeg按照视频cmd的检查方法是显示安装正确的

    • @xgs-qr1ii
      @xgs-qr1ii Год назад

      @@AIDiscovery2045 ffmpeg也安装了,我没有改路径名字(没有中文路径),环境变量也加了,还是上次之前看你教程加好的呢,该视频检查我的也是正常的,最后的页面点击开始换脸他也会提示输出mp4格式文件选择路径,但是最终没有生成

    • @AIDiscovery2045
      @AIDiscovery2045  Год назад

      @@xgs-qr1ii 检查下你的c:\users\你机器名\.insightface 里面5个模型文件是否存在

    • @xgs-qr1ii
      @xgs-qr1ii Год назад

      @@AIDiscovery2045 .insightface下面只有一个models,models下面只有buffalo_l及其压缩文件

  • @王薇珺-m5p
    @王薇珺-m5p Год назад

    老师请问他可以开启无他美颜后换脸吗

  • @manwise5718
    @manwise5718 10 месяцев назад

    如何联系到你,好复杂

  • @hanslau6765
    @hanslau6765 Год назад

    老师,我听说手机可以作为虚拟摄像头,这个是怎么实现的

  • @fakindia1057
    @fakindia1057 Год назад

    roop没有遮罩模式吗?

  • @王宇-w4l
    @王宇-w4l Год назад +1

    老师这个问题怎么解决
    [end of output]
    note: This error originates from a subprocess, and is likely not a problem with pip.
    ERROR: Failed building wheel for insightface
    Failed to build insightface
    ERROR: Could not build wheels for insightface, which is required to install pyproject.toml-based projects
    [notice] A new release of pip available: 22.2.1 -> 23.2.1
    [notice] To update, run: python.exe -m pip install --upgrade pip

    • @AIDiscovery2045
      @AIDiscovery2045  Год назад

      系统是win11?

    • @王宇-w4l
      @王宇-w4l Год назад

      @@AIDiscovery2045 wi10

    • @AIDiscovery2045
      @AIDiscovery2045  Год назад

      @@王宇-w4l win10服务器版会出现这个问题。另外 vs安装需要c++和win10sdk,看之前关于依赖环境安装的详细视频。

    • @王宇-w4l
      @王宇-w4l Год назад

      @@AIDiscovery2045 谢谢老师解决了

    • @王宇-w4l
      @王宇-w4l Год назад

      老师高清模型怎么下载

  • @X-im6un
    @X-im6un 8 месяцев назад

    AttributeError: 'NoneType' object has no attribute 'shape'
    怎么解决这个问题啊,老师

    • @AIDiscovery2045
      @AIDiscovery2045  8 месяцев назад

      依赖包安装时应该是出错了吧

    • @X-im6un
      @X-im6un 8 месяцев назад

      @@AIDiscovery2045 AttributeError: module 'pkgutil' has no attribute 'ImpImporter'. Did you mean: 'zipimporter'?
      [end of output]
      note: This error originates from a subprocess, and is likely not a problem with pip.
      error: subprocess-exited-with-error
      × Getting requirements to build wheel did not run successfully.
      │ exit code: 1
      ╰─> See above for output.
      note: This error originates from a subprocess, and is likely not a problem with pip.

    • @X-im6un
      @X-im6un 8 месяцев назад

      当我输入在执行pip install -r requirements.txt 后 它是这样提示我

    • @AIDiscovery2045
      @AIDiscovery2045  8 месяцев назад

      @@X-im6un 没有安装所有的依赖软件,特别是visual studio 2022

    • @X-im6un
      @X-im6un 8 месяцев назад

      @@AIDiscovery2045 一定是要对应版本的所有的软件吗?

  • @SensenSenlin-ls6rm
    @SensenSenlin-ls6rm 6 месяцев назад

    老师,可以给我一个教程吗?

  • @wanghouyusheng82
    @wanghouyusheng82 Год назад

    老师你好,可以做一期facefusion的视频吗,感觉功能很像

  • @keenuj4485
    @keenuj4485 Год назад

    amd显卡应该怎么用显卡加速

  • @SensenSenlin-ls6rm
    @SensenSenlin-ls6rm 6 месяцев назад

    现在ROOP我已经无法下载,你可以给我安装包吗?

  • @俊波汪
    @俊波汪 Месяц назад

    请问小白能学会吗

  • @mo_wu
    @mo_wu Год назад

    你的电脑显卡是多少的,感觉直播说话嘴巴不跟着动,动的角度特别小 看起来就像合嘴没说话一样

    • @AIDiscovery2045
      @AIDiscovery2045  Год назад +2

      可能是显卡不够强劲。我的是8G显存,有些延时,不过还可以接受

  • @yingjie3238
    @yingjie3238 11 месяцев назад

    支持微信吗

  • @xiongmaoxia
    @xiongmaoxia 5 месяцев назад

    手机上实时换脸能行吗

  • @林珍杰
    @林珍杰 Год назад

    用的4080显卡还是不流畅,怎么解决呢

    • @AIDiscovery2045
      @AIDiscovery2045  Год назад

      流畅度一方面和显卡有关,另一方面跟摄像头输出的FPS有关。

  • @junjinsong7755
    @junjinsong7755 Год назад

    我启动直播,唤醒不了摄像头,老师帮帮忙,我是4060Ti显卡

  • @马强-j4v
    @马强-j4v Год назад

    百度网盘文件不全

    • @AIDiscovery2045
      @AIDiscovery2045  Год назад

      看下频道里全平台的那期视频,里面有百度链接

  • @叶秋-i8r
    @叶秋-i8r 5 месяцев назад

    你好,请问whatsapp使用wecam显示摄像头不可使用如何解决

    • @AIDiscovery2045
      @AIDiscovery2045  5 месяцев назад

      wecam应该是商业软件,需要收费的